Anyone familiar with renting cars at Munich's Hauptbahnhof, come in!

DH and I want to rent a car upon leaving Munich, preferably at the train station, as we are staying at the Le Meridien which is right across the street so it would be an easy walk over to get the car.

We've found the best rates by going through Avis.com. I checked Google Maps and it shows that there is an Avis location at the train station, however when the Munich locations come up on Avis.com, I can't figure out which one of these would be at the Hauptbahnhof? Would anyone know which one of the following locations might be at the train station? Thanks.

This one:
Vermietzentrum - MK8
Rueckgabe IM Bavaroa Parkhaus, Munich (Muenchen), 80335 , Germany


http://www.avis.de/Autovermietung/Eu...Vermietzentrum

Avis counter (Vermietzentrum) is in the train station itself, car return (Rückgabe) in the Bavaria Parkhaus next to the train station.

We picked-up our car at a non-train station location and did indeed save the money. It was a slight pain having to cross town to get to the pick-up spot but it was also uncrowded, easier to get to the actual car (Avis' Hauptbahnhof garage used to be across the street in among the porno palaces) and since it was outside the busiest part of the city center, easier to get out of town.

Being across the street from the station it shouldn't be too much of a hassle to wheel your bags down to the subway and then get to the Avis office. But then again if you aren't as cheap as I am you could also take a taxi!
